Transaction 8de83cd380ca5b86b9ae5c51ee5ea565d97ddcf99fc80a5731ca18f9a37142a7
1 Input
1 Output
-
8de83cd380ca5b86b9ae5c51ee5ea565d97ddcf99fc80a5731ca18f9a37142a7:0
- value
- 28125500
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 51aa6fc652fbeb2e5cfe2ced5b631f874a67a36f OP_EQUALVERIFY OP_CHECKSIG
- address
- 18Souga156qfg6m2B7RGnB4kQKKXH4ZeAS